The symposium is an  inter-college event where students openly discuss the topics explored  within each college’s respective theme.

Every  RC  student will give either a Presentation or a  Poster -  either as a  group  or as an individual project.  Every RC student will also be an audience  member.  


At Registration, you will receive a name tag with your schedule on it.

The Symposium is organized into two, concurrent, sessions: Session I: 1:40 p.m. - 3:00 p.m. & Session II: 3:10 p.m. - 4:30 p.m.  Schedule overview is as follows:

12:30pm: Registration, ELC Uphill Lobby
1pm: Opening Speaker, Ward Abel, ’09 Humanities College, Trout Auditorium

1:40 - 3pm: Poster Session in Terrace Room & Formal Presentations in Coleman classrooms
3:10pm - 4:30pm: Poster Session in Terrace Room & Formal Presentations in Coleman classrooms

4:40 - 5pm: Plenary Party w/ "Nell Party & Two Past Midnight, Terrace Room

Attendance is expected for the entire Symposium

The Veil

I will be arguing about the reasons why women in Afghanistan wear the veil as a way to practice Islam. I will debunk some of the myths people have portrayed from this practice of covering from head to toe. With this, I am trying to show how this practice has evolved and how in certain countries they have banned people from wearing the veil. I will explain the reasoning behind this idea and how it is taking away people’s rights to freely express Islam. I will then explain why it is so harshly enforced for women in Afghanistan to wear the veil and how they evolved to punishing women in harsh ways if they disobey the law.
